Steps to make Pan Fried Ravioli:

  1. In a pan heat one tbsp of olive oil. Then put chopped garlic in it. After few second add chopped onion. Saute for 1-2 minutes.
  2. Then add carrots, beans, capcicum, sweet corn. Cook for 2-3 minutes. Add salt. After few second add Italian seasoning. Mix well. Switch the flame off and let it cool. Add grated cheese and keep aside.
  3. Take a bowl add olive oil, salt and one egg. Whisk them properly. Then add all purpose flour in it and mix well. Mix gently so that it looks like sand.
  4. Add little water and knead the dough for 5-7 minutes. Or until it becomes smooth. Put it in refrigerator for 30 minutes.
  5. Take the dough out from refrigerator and divide it into two halves. Take the first dough put some dry flour on the surface. Then roll the dough into a large thin sheet. Cut it with a heart shaped cookie cutter.
  6. Apply water on the edges of the heart shaped pasta. Place one spoon of filling at the centre. Then cover it with another pasta. Use a fork to seal the edges.
  7. Put some semolina on a plate and place the ravioli on it.
  8. In a pan boil water. Add salt and one tsp of oil. Then drop the ravioli in boiling water. Cook for 2-3 minutes. Or until the pasta starts floating on the top of the pan. Drain them and keep aside.
  9. To make pan fried ravioli
  10. In a pan heat 1 tbsp butter. Add chopped garlic in it. When the garlic turns golden then add salt chilli flakes and Italian seasoning. Then put ravioli pasta in the pan. Saute for 1-2 minutes. Gently toss the ravioli and serve.
